# Service Accounts: String Extraction

The `extract-i18n` script pulls translatable strings from all Bramblewick repos and pushes them to the Glossa service. It runs under the `i18n-extractor` service account. Do not run it under your personal account; Glossa rate-limits individual users aggressively. The account has write access to the staging catalog only. Set the token in your shell before invoking the script. The current staging token is below.

API key for kahap-kafog: zpat15_6qzxZ7YR8aDwjmp

The Penna key-value store fronts reads with a bloom filter to avoid disk lookups for absent keys. Each environment sizes the filter differently: production targets a very low false-positive rate at the cost of memory, while staging deliberately runs a smaller filter so we can observe degradation patterns. Rebuilds happen during compaction; a restart mid-rebuild is safe but temporarily disables the filter, raising read latency. For this week's sync, note that production currently runs with the following configuration values.

service settings:
[istax]
port = 9090
team = sormir
host = istax.ferradyn.corp
region = central-2
access_code = ac_447e33
timeout_ms = 250

Quick heads-up on Pinwheel UI versioning: we cut a minor release every sprint, and anything touching component props needs a changeset file in the PR. No changeset, no merge — the bot will nag you. Majors are rare and go through the design council first. The full policy, with examples of what counts as breaking, lives on the internal page below.

wiki page, bahip-yahip: https://grafana.qirvanlabs.corp/browse/display/projects/cc3a1b9dbfc9